Recent short-range ensemble forecasts from regional meteorological models position 31–32°C as the most probable peak for Panama City, Panama, on September 3, reflecting typical wet-season conditions under the Intertropical Convergence Zone with moderate easterly flow and scattered afternoon convection. High humidity and cloud cover are expected to limit radiative heating while preventing extremes above 33°C, consistent with climatological September maxima near 30–31°C. Trader emphasis on these outcomes aligns with the latest model consensus showing stable steering patterns and no significant tropical wave influences through the period, though minor shifts in timing of showers could adjust the daily high by 1°C. Updated guidance from monitoring agencies over the next 48 hours will refine these probabilities ahead of market resolution.

The resolution source for this market will be information from NOAA, specifically the highest reading under the "Temp" column for all times on this day, available here: https://www.weather.gov/wrh/timeseries?site=mpmg
If NOAA data for the observation date is unavailable by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, the Weather Underground Daily Observations table will be used as the resolution source.
In the event that there is no data for the observation date by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, this market will resolve to the lowest bracket.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the "Switch to Metric Units" button until the relevant table displays °C.
This market will resolve once the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source, or by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, whichever comes first.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
